Chappell Hill Historical Society The Chappell Hill Historical Society was founded in 1964 to preserve the Circulating Library, built in 1911. We now preserve five historic buildings.

It’s time to Save the Date for Brazos Valley Gives 2024!
The Community Foundation’s Brazos Valley Gives Day is an annual giving event on the 3rd Tuesday of October TUESDAY, OCTOBER 15] - with 18-hours of on-line giving that brings the region together on one day and as "one community" to raise critical funding and awareness for nonprofits throughout the Brazos Valley. Powered by the Community Foundation, Brazos Valley Gives provides citizens and businesses an easy platform to support the mission and “good works” of local nonprofits that serve the Brazos Valley.

This month, we are talking about commitment, which is making a plan and putting it into practice.

WHY COMMITMENT?
Well, this one should be obvious! Kids who can persevere and commit to a task are much more likely to graduate from school, hold quality jobs, and stay out of trouble. Spending some time working on setting goals, making plans, and seeing those through are skills that kids can start now and build on for years to come.

Also, this would be a great time to acknowledge all of the commitment shown this year, particularly in schools by teachers and students alike. Look for ways to honor the commitment that people around you have made throughout the school year, and let them know you appreciate their hard work!

WAYS TO LOOK FOR THIS VALUE/SKILL:
· Employees who stick with tasks even when they are difficult
· People who make plans then follow them through
· Team members who do what they say they will do
